Power Armor[]

I have found it possible to reach the Yangtze in power armor. After discovering it, you are able to fast-travel to a boat nearby. It is possible to sprint and jump from a bit further up on the boat in order to reach the Yangtze in power armor. You will land a bit back on the sub. From there you can walk up to the entrance door. Pinyin Translation[]

While Chang Jiang is the correct word in Pinyin for the Yangtze, Pinyin only became a common system in China in the late 1950s, and was introduced to the west in the early 80s. So it is possible, and quite likely, in the fallout world that Pinyin was never properly adopted, and therefore Yangtze would be the most accurate approximation of the name into English rather than Yangzi or Chang Jiang (if it is named after the whole river rather than the portion called Yangzi).

Nonsense in article.[]

"When comparing the Yangtze's side profile to that of classical submarines, it misses a large section of the lower stern. The absence of this section significantly reduces its weight, adding to its speed. Combined with the angled hull in the front and the added propellers in the mid-section, the Yangtze would have had superior speed and maneuverability over classical tube-shaped submarines. "

While that may be the case, it would massively decrease the hydrodynamic efficiency of the boat, thereby drastically increasing the noise generated when under-way. That is something which is absolutely counter productive to the purpose of the sub, which is to remain undetected (i.e. be stealthy) until the missiles are launched. Not to mention that such an impact on the hydrodymanic form of the boat would also hurt its overall speed. Basically, it's 100% nonsense. Is there a reason that above quote is in the article?
